    73, HUNTER STREET, BRITON FERRY, NEATH, SA11 2RS

    This terraced freehold property on Hunter Street last sold in June 2025 for £147,000. Based on price growth in the SA11 district since then, its estimated current value is £147,000 — placing it in the 12th percentile nationally and the 45th percentile within SA11. The property covers 122 m² (1,313 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£1,205 per m². The EPC rating is D, with a potential rating of B.
